Ontology-based adaptive testing for automated driving functions using data mining techniques
Transportation Research Part F: Traffic Psychology and Behaviour(2019)
摘要
•Coverage-driven verification of automated driving applications for intelligent transportation systems.•Multivariate time-series analysis from on-road field observations using hierarchical clustering.•Criticality correlation between synthetic and naturalistic driving scenarios.•Ontology-based knowledge management from field-based observations and knowledge experiences.•Generic architecture of big testing database for executable specifications in an adaptive test coverage.
